Naples & The Amalfi Coast at the Movies
Think Naples and say, "De Sica." No one ever captured the infinite faces of the Neapolitans with more wicked affection than the great Vittorio De Sica, who was awarded (at least) two Oscars for his bravura. Don't go to Campania without first seeing as many of these films as possible. The ones that come to our mind are:

Italian Thrillers
In recent years, Dario Argento has become one of the best-loved craftsmen of this genre in the world. Not for the faint-hearted, but if you like sitting on the edge of your seat from the first frame to the last, his creations are hard to beat, starting with the masterpiece, Deep Red.
